Manang Biday is a well-known folk song that revolves around courtship. The essence of this song is to respectfully express love to a woman, emphasizing cultural values. Its lyrics depict a younger man's pursuit of an older woman. The tune is melodious, and the manner in which it's sung adds to its beauty. He sings in a polite manner to show his respect for the woman he adores. The song takes a romantic turn as he requests her to look down from her window, making her aware of his affection. The opening lines feature her response, comparing herself to an unpicked flower yet to blossom.
This sweet melody exemplifies her response to the young man expressing his love. She advises him to refrain from picking the fallen fruit and instead strive for those that are still out of reach, even if it requires climbing the tree, representing the pursuit of what is unattainable.
In essence, the tone of the song is conversational, with dynamics shifting as the dialogue unfolds between the man and the woman.
Given that a basketball symbolizes the Earth's scale with a diameter of 23 cm, and considering that the Moon is approximately one-quarter the size of Earth—more accurately, 27%—the ball representing the Moon would have a diameter of 6 cm.
The approximate distance from Earth to the Moon is about 30 times the Earth's diameter, specifically 30.17 times, making the separation between the two balls, illustrating Earth and the Moon, around 694 cm.
